In this dream mod of mine, wands are required to cast spells, in the style of Harry Potter. I grow tired of just being a magical being in-game, I want some sort of vessel for it :P The mod would be, I guess, a complete overhaul of the way magic works in Skyrim, but I guess the Balanced Magic mod and similar mods could be compatible. Would work in this way: You draw your weapon (the wand), and while you have your wand drawn, you can cast your spell via the wand through using your regular hotkeys to choose which spell. I have no idea if this is possible without conflicting with the way swords and shields work currently. Perhaps if the wand sort of took a dominant position once drawn so that the hotkey system would recognise the wand or something. The mod could work similarly with staves, which are a bit of a bland experience in their current state. Mod would include: - Spell animations fitted to the wand (spells fired from the tip of the wand). - Different hand animations for casting spells/the old "swish 'n' flick" from Harry Potter, but in a few different variations. - A selection of Harry Potter spells to go with it. These spells would be ranked novice (the levitation spell, Wingardium Leviosa, for example) to Master (the Killing Curse/ Avada Kedavra). There are several spells from Harry Potter that I feel would fit in Skyrim without breaking immersion. - Voice acting for these Harry Potter spells would be awesome, but, I realise, difficult or time consuming to make. The silent casting perk would then have a real immersion-related impact on the player experience. - All the game's current spells would channel through the wands as well, and it could be such a blast if the actual magic system of the game was edited to such an extent as to make modded spell packages such as the Apocalypse spell package or Midas Magic rely on wands too. Bethesda's own selection of spells is tiny in comparison to the work of some modders. - Crafting of wands. Incorporated in the current Enchanting system so that the crafting of more powerful wands (with a bonus to one or more of various brands of magic, i.e. Destruction, Alteration etc.) is unlocked based on your Enchanting level. Bonuses could also include magicka regen, flat magicka bonus and the like. Crafting materials get increasingly rarer as you create better wands. Skyrim already supplied the player with a ton of weirdo items, and most of these (saber cat eyes, horker tusks, bla bla bla) make perfect crafting materials for magic wands. :) Feel free to come up with more/different suggestions.
